THE BLACK MASS

Jenna Paxton, a smart attractive woman, was beset with insecurities and fears right from age of four. Abandoned by her parents, and left to be raised by an acquaintance of her mother's, she struggled throughout her teens dealing with her unresolved emotional issues, never feeling worthy of love. Andrea, her best friend, supports her and encourages her to move forward with her life. Jenna meets Gary, falls in love, marries him, and one day he dies unexpectedly.

About the Author

Jeannine Fortier has written many short stories over the years and had poems included in published anthologies. She lives near Niagara Falls, Canada, sharing a home with her three gorgeous cats, Buffy, Terra, and Jack.
